-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第一章 网络程序设计概述; 内容简介:
本章讲述网络程序设计的一些基础知识
涉及WWW、服务器端、客户端概念,静态网页工作原理和动态网页工作原理;常见网络程序设计语言及工作原理、选用原则;动态网站基本原理和规律等 。;学习目的与要求:;重点:;第一章 网络程序设计概述;1.2.1 什么是服务器端、客户端;接受请求;所谓动态网页,就是服务器端可以根据客户端的不同请求动态产生网页内容。
两个显著特点:
可以动态产生页面
支持客户端和服务器端的交互功能;动态网页的工作原理;常用的动态网页技术;1.3 目前主要的网络程序设计语言
ASP、PHP、JSP
1.3.1 ASP概述
微软公司推出
服务器端:Windows 2000+IIS、Windows 98+PWS ;
客户端:普通浏览器即可
特点:将VBscript、或JavaScript嵌入到HTML中。
优点:简单易学、容易上手;缺点:不能跨平台
;1.3.2 PHP概述
Rasmus Lerdorf 1994年提出,经过其他人参与,共同开发而成。
服务器端:Unix,Linux,或者Windows操作系统下;客户端:普通浏览器。
特点:
优点:免费、开放源代码;缺点:缺乏大公司的支持。
;1.3.3 JSP概述
它是由SUN提出,多家公司合作建立的一种动态网页技术。该技术的目的是为了整合已经存在的Java编程环境(例如Java Servlet等),结果产生了一个全新的足以和ASP抗衡的网络程序语言。
JSP是将Java程序片段(Scriptlet)和JSP标记嵌入普通的HTML文档中。
优点:跨平台;缺点:复杂难学;动态网页技术的主要应用;个人主页;网络教学;电子商务;电子政务
文档评论(0)